44
45 /**
46 * When we're about to read pixel data out of a PBO (via glDrawPixels,
47 * glTexImage, etc) or write data into a PBO (via glReadPixels,
48 * glGetTexImage, etc) we call this function to check that we're not
49 * going to read/write out of bounds.
50 *
51 * XXX This would also be a convenient time to check that the PBO isn't
52 * currently mapped. Whoever calls this function should check for that.
53 * Remember, we can't use a PBO when it's mapped!
54 *
55 * If we're not using a PBO, this is a no-op.
56 *
57 * \param width width of image to read/write
58 * \param height height of image to read/write
59 * \param depth depth of image to read/write
60 * \param format format of image to read/write
61 * \param type datatype of image to read/write
62 * \param clientMemSize the maximum number of bytes to read/write
63 * \param ptr the user-provided pointer/offset
64 * \return GL_TRUE if the buffer access is OK, GL_FALSE if the access would
65 * go out of bounds.
66 */
67 GLboolean
68 _mesa_validate_pbo_access(GLuint dimensions,
69 const struct gl_pixelstore_attrib *pack,
70 GLsizei width, GLsizei height, GLsizei depth,
71 GLenum format, GLenum type, GLsizei clientMemSize,
72 const GLvoid *ptr)
73 {
74 /* unsigned, to detect overflow/wrap-around */
75 uintptr_t start, end, offset, size;
76
77 /* If no PBO is bound, 'ptr' is a pointer to client memory containing
78 'clientMemSize' bytes.
79 If a PBO is bound, 'ptr' is an offset into the bound PBO.
80 In that case 'clientMemSize' is ignored: we just use the PBO's size.
81 */
82 if (!_mesa_is_bufferobj(pack->BufferObj)) {
83 offset = 0;
84 size = (clientMemSize == INT_MAX) ? UINTPTR_MAX : clientMemSize;
85 } else {
86 offset = (uintptr_t)ptr;
87 size = pack->BufferObj->Size;
88 /* The ARB_pixel_buffer_object spec says:
89 * "INVALID_OPERATION is generated by ColorTable, ColorSubTable,
90 * ConvolutionFilter2D, ConvolutionFilter1D, SeparableFilter2D,
91 * TexImage1D, TexImage2D, TexImage3D, TexSubImage1D,
92 * TexSubImage2D, TexSubImage3D, and DrawPixels if the current
93 * PIXEL_UNPACK_BUFFER_BINDING_ARB value is non-zero and the data
94 * parameter is not evenly divisible into the number of basic machine
95 * units needed to store in memory a datum indicated by the type
96 * parameter."
97 */
98 if (type != GL_BITMAP &&
99 (offset % _mesa_sizeof_packed_type(type)))
100 return GL_FALSE;
101 }
102
103 if (size == 0)
104 /* no buffer! */
105 return GL_FALSE;
106
107 /* If the size of the image is zero then no pixels are accessed so we
108 * don't need to check anything else.
109 */
110 if (width == 0 || height == 0 || depth == 0)
111 return GL_TRUE;
112
113 /* get the offset to the first pixel we'll read/write */
114 start = _mesa_image_offset(dimensions, pack, width, height,
115 format, type, 0, 0, 0);
116
117 /* get the offset to just past the last pixel we'll read/write */
118 end = _mesa_image_offset(dimensions, pack, width, height,
119 format, type, depth-1, height-1, width);
120
121 start += offset;
122 end += offset;
123
124 if (start > size) {
125 /* This will catch negative values / wrap-around */
126 return GL_FALSE;
127 }
128 if (end > size) {
129 /* Image read/write goes beyond end of buffer */
130 return GL_FALSE;
131 }
132
133 /* OK! */
134 return GL_TRUE;

136
137
138 /**
139 * For commands that read from a PBO (glDrawPixels, glTexImage,
140 * glPolygonStipple, etc), if we're reading from a PBO, map it read-only
141 * and return the pointer into the PBO. If we're not reading from a
142 * PBO, return \p src as-is.
143 * If non-null return, must call _mesa_unmap_pbo_source() when done.
144 *
145 * \return NULL if error, else pointer to start of data
146 */
147 const GLvoid *
148 _mesa_map_pbo_source(struct gl_context *ctx,
149 const struct gl_pixelstore_attrib *unpack,
150 const GLvoid *src)
151 {
152 const GLubyte *buf;
153
154 if (_mesa_is_bufferobj(unpack->BufferObj)) {
155 /* unpack from PBO */
156 buf = (GLubyte *) ctx->Driver.MapBufferRange(ctx, 0,
157 unpack->BufferObj->Size,
158 GL_MAP_READ_BIT,
159 unpack->BufferObj,
160 MAP_INTERNAL);
161 if (!buf)
162 return NULL;
163
164 buf = ADD_POINTERS(buf, src);
165 }
166 else {
167 /* unpack from normal memory */
168 buf = src;
169 }
170
171 return buf;
